COBRA is a law that people may be eligible to remain in the plan of an employer's health insurance, even after losing their jobs. The best person for this coverage is someone who is between jobs and is in need of long-term support. Take at least a year to those who qualify, but the amount of the premium is still an expense that some unemployed may not be able to care for their lack of income. If you are able to pay the premium and are eligible, COBRA will also cover your spouse and children who depend on you for sure. The best way to determine if he could get health insurance is to contact your local employment benefits and fill out the required forms.
